Musicbrainz picard3/25/2023 Download here Mobile apps MusicBrainz for Android An Android app that allows to view release info, and submit tags, ratings and barcodes to MusicBrainz. Yate is a Tagger Affiliate Program member. Yate also supports m4v and mp4 video files. Yate will tag aiff, dff, dsf, flac, m4a, mp3, mp4 and wav audio files. Download for Windows or Download for Mac Yate Music Tagger A Mac OS X tagger that supports integration with MusicBrainz, Discogs, Beatport, AcoustID, AcousticBrainz, and iTunes. Mp3tag is a Tagger Affiliate Program member. It supports many different file formats, offers lookup via MusicBrainz and Discogs, and comes with support for reusable workflows. Download here Mp3tag Mp3tag is a powerful and easy-to-use tool to edit metadata of audio files. AudioRanger is a Tagger Affiliate Program member. A feature-rich free version is available. It supports all commonly used audio file formats. AudioRanger AudioRanger is a music tagger designed to automatically identify and organize audio files and entire music collections. This application is the official MusicBrainz tagging application.
